Whether you’re looking to buy your first car or sell your current one, here are some key tips to help make the process smooth and successful.
1. Set a Budget
• Why: Knowing your budget helps you avoid overspending and keeps you focused on cars within your price range.
• Tip: Include additional costs like taxes, insurance, and potential repairs in your budget.
2. Do Your Research
• Why: Researching models, prices, and features helps you make informed decisions and find the best value.
• Tip: Look at sites like Kelley Blue Book, Edmunds, or AutoTempest to compare prices and reviews.
3. Check the Vehicle History (Buying)
• Why: A vehicle history report shows any accidents, service records, and previous owners.
• Tip: Use services like CARFAX or AutoCheck to access this info, and avoid cars with major issues.
4. Inspect the Car Thoroughly (Buying)
• Why: A close inspection helps you spot any mechanical or cosmetic issues.
• Tip: If possible, have a trusted mechanic inspect the car before buying to catch hidden problems.
5. Take It for a Test Drive (Buying)
• Why: A test drive reveals how the car handles and lets you check for unusual sounds or issues.
• Tip: Test the car on different road types and at varying speeds to get a full sense of its condition.
6. Know Your Car’s Value (Selling)
• Why: Knowing the fair market value ensures you set a competitive price.
• Tip: Use tools like Kelley Blue Book to get an accurate estimate based on the car’s age, condition, and mileage.
7. Gather All Necessary Documents (Selling)
• Why: Having documents ready shows professionalism and speeds up the sale process.
• Tip: Have the title, maintenance records, and a bill of sale form prepared before listing your car.
8. Clean and Detail the Car (Selling)
• Why: A clean car makes a great first impression and can increase its appeal to buyers.
• Tip: Invest in a full interior and exterior clean or do it yourself to make the car look its best.
9. Stay Safe During Transactions
• Why: Meeting safely and handling payments securely protects you during the transaction.
• Tip: Meet in public places, ideally during the day, and consider using a secure payment method like a cashier’s check.
10. Negotiate Smartly
• Why: Negotiating helps you get the best deal possible.
• Tip: Set your max price (for buyers) or minimum price (for sellers) ahead of time, and don’t be afraid to walk away if it doesn’t meet your terms.
